支離滅裂評論の独楽

混沌と秩序の狭間で、AIがもたらす評論を体験してみてください

深淵を覗く遊戯:チューリング完全な数独の世界

私たちが日常的に触れる「数独」というパズルは、3x3のマスを9つ組み合わせた9x9の盤面に、1から9までの数字を重複無く配置することが求められるゲームである。しかしながら、ここでは「チューリング完全数独」について考察していこう。これは数独のゲームルールを元に、チューリングマシンと同じ計算能力を持つとされる、深淵に触れるようなトピックだ。

チューリング完全」という概念を理解するためには、まずはチューリングマシンの概念に触れる必要がある。チューリングマシンとは、コンピュータの理論的なモデルであり、どんなアルゴリズムも実行できるとされている。そのため「チューリング完全」なシステムとは、このチューリングマシンと同等の計算能力を持つシステムを指す。

では、どのようにして数独チューリング完全となるのだろうか。その鍵は、「数独の盤面の設計」にある。ある特定のルールに基づき設計された盤面は、データを格納し、操作するための「メモリ」と「計算手順」を模倣することができる。そこには3つの特別なルールが存在する。

第一のルールは「値のコピー」である。これは、特定の領域から別の領域へと数値を複製する役割を果たす。第二のルールは「値の変更」で、ある領域の数値を変更することで、計算を実行する。第三のルールは「条件分岐」であり、特定の条件が満たされた場合のみ特定の操作を実行する。

これらのルールを用いて、一連の計算手順を設計し、盤面に配置する。そして、その盤面上で数独を解くことで、その計算手順が実行される。それはまさに、数独の盤面がチューリングマシンのように動作することを意味する。

この「チューリング完全数独」は、数独のパズルそのものを越え、計算理論の一端を垣間見る存在である。ただし、その実際の設計は非常に複雑で、人間が手で解くのは難しいと言われている。しかしそれはそれであり、この「チューリング完全数独」が示すのは、私たちが日常的に接するゲームやパズルにさえ、深遠なる計算理論の影が落ちているということである。

それはまるで、深海の底に潜む巨大なクジラが、海面にほんの小さな波紋を投げかけるようなもの。私たちがその波紋に気づくことができれば、未知なる深海の存在に思いを馳せることもできるだろう。それこそが、「チューリング完全数独」がもたらす、数学的な洞察と哲学的な深遠さである。